Pavlo V. Maidaniuk is a researcher focused on advancing marine robotics and underwater monitoring technologies, particularly for shallow water environments. His work addresses critical challenges in industrial safety and environmental surveillance, with a key contribution being the development of improved technical supply systems for robotized monitoring projects. His most-cited paper, "Improvement of Technical Supply of Projects of Robotized Monitoring of Underwater Conditions in Shallow Water Areas" (2019, 11 citations), presents innovative solutions for mapping bottom surfaces and inspecting hydraulic structures, responding to the growing demands of intensified industrial activity in these sensitive zones. This research has practical implications for enhancing the safety and efficiency of underwater operations, supporting applications in infrastructure inspection and ecological monitoring.
